What length should I cut my Yorkies hair?
1 to 1.5 inches
Typically, the hair is cut to 1 to 1.5 inches, although this length can easily be adjusted. Some groomers will cut certain areas of the head and body shorter, but leave the face a little more filled out to give your pup a plump and fluffy look.
How should Yorkshire terriers be groomed?
“A Yorkie in a pet trim can easily be maintained with a biweekly bath with regular brushing, however a Yorkie in show coat requires a weekly bath,” he says. “Keeping the coat clean is key to growing a healthy, long coat.”
Are Yorkshire Terriers small or medium?
Yorkshire terriers are among the smallest of dogs, standing only six or seven inches tall and weighing anywhere from about two to seven pounds. They have a small head, and their muzzle is medium in length.
How can I cut my Yorkies hair at home?
Trimming Your Yorkie So, with the clippers, gently trim the long hairs on the outside of the ears until the ears stand freely. An 0.8-mm blade is recommended. Trim the long hairs around the paws and between the toes with grooming scissors. You’ll need to go slowly to clear the hair away from the paws and pads.

How do I know if my Yorkie is full blooded?
Purebred Yorkies are born with a natural black and tan coat, but as the puppy grows older, the black colour fades, and the coat turns blue. Purebred Yorkie pups will also come with papers from a recognized registered breeding organization like the American Kennel Club.
Can you cut Yorkies whiskers?
Can I cut my dog’s whiskers? We would never advise a dog owner to cut off their pet’s whiskers, unless advised by a vet. Some dog groomers snip off vibrissae for aesthetic purposes, but this is not a good idea.
